Frankly, adding those files to pre-release will only increase the time
before release.  (And I'm opposed to including generated files without having
a stable/portable version of the tools used to generate them - I thought I'd
made that clear during the past month).

> Further actions may be to improve HTML layout slightly or remove files before 
> the actual release. So I am confused with our "battle", 40K in a zipped 
> distribution or in gzipped help is not a problem. There is nothing terrible 
> difficult to remove these files after a couple of pre-releases if we find 
> them 
> redundant. 

the basic issue is that you're proposing adding maintenance effort - each
time someone wants to modify lynx.cfg, we'll have a delay while it is also
applied to the parallel html'ized version.

better to think carefully about this and propose (in 2.8.3) a format that
can generate both the flat lynx.cfg as well as the html files.

> As for changing lynx.cfg format in the future I am conservative here - 
> lynx is not a windowing system, it should operate in a batch mode also 
> so correction of lynx.cfg with a editor (not within lynx) still not 
> unusual. 

yes (I expect most users to edit lynx.cfg - it's all in one place, easily
readable)
